架构

Go语言解析深度探究:为何能“无符号表”解析?-小浪学习网

Go语言解析深度探究:为何能“无符号表”解析?

Go语言的设计哲学使其在解析阶段无需依赖符号表,这与C++等语言形成鲜明对比。解析主要关注程序结构的抽象语法树(AST)构建,而符号表则在后续的语义分析和完整编译阶段发挥关键作用。Go的这一...
站长的头像-小浪学习网站长9天前
396
如何用指针处理C++结构体数组 成员访问与内存对齐问题-小浪学习网

如何用指针处理C++结构体数组 成员访问与内存对齐问题

在c++++中,使用指针访问结构体数组成员时需注意内存对齐问题。1. 可通过指针遍历结构体数组,使用 -> 操作符访问成员;2. 避免手动计算字节偏移访问成员,因内存对齐可能引入填充字节导致错...
站长的头像-小浪学习网站长8天前
2910
多机房场景下 Nginx 的全局负载均衡方案-小浪学习网

多机房场景下 Nginx 的全局负载均衡方案

多机房场景下nginx全局负载均衡的关键在于结合dns智能解析、gslb、nginx自身能力及cdn等手段实现流量的智能调度。1. dns智能解析根据用户地理位置将请求分配到最近机房,但依赖dns服务稳定性;2...
站长的头像-小浪学习网站长6天前
4315
Spring Retry重试机制的配置详解-小浪学习网

Spring Retry重试机制的配置详解

spring retry是spring框架提供的自动重试机制,用于增强应用对瞬时错误的容忍度。启用步骤如下:1. 在主类或配置类添加@enableretry注解;2. 在目标方法上使用@retryable定义重试规则(如异常类...
站长的头像-小浪学习网站长5天前
2213
事务处理怎样使用?保证数据一致性方法-小浪学习网

事务处理怎样使用?保证数据一致性方法

事务处理通过acid特性确保数据一致性与可靠性,其核心是将多个操作视为不可分割的逻辑单元。1. 原子性保证事务内所有操作全有或全无;2. 一致性确保事务前后数据状态合法;3. 隔离性防止并发事...
站长的头像-小浪学习网站长4天前
415
如何在Laravel中使用资源控制器-小浪学习网

如何在Laravel中使用资源控制器

资源控制器解决了crud操作重复代码多、路由臃肿、命名混乱等问题。1. 通过artisan命令生成控制器,自动包含index、create、store等7个标准方法;2. 使用route::resource注册路由,自动绑定http...
站长的头像-小浪学习网站长3天前
4214
Java微服务中高效处理海量数据:避免JVM内存溢出的分批策略-小浪学习网

Java微服务中高效处理海量数据:避免JVM内存溢出的分批策略

本文旨在解决Java微服务在处理大规模数据时遇到的JVM堆内存溢出问题。通过引入数据库分页查询(LIMIT/OFFSET)和分批处理机制,我们将详细探讨如何优化数据抓取和处理流程,避免一次性加载所有...
站长的头像-小浪学习网站长3天前
2813
安装和使用PHPCMS插件扩展网站功能的步骤-小浪学习网

安装和使用PHPCMS插件扩展网站功能的步骤

phpcms扩展功能的核心方式是安装插件,具体步骤为:1.选择合适插件时需关注兼容性、来源信誉、功能匹配度、更新频率与安全性;2.下载后通过后台上传或手动ftp上传至指定目录完成安装;3.在后台...
站长的头像-小浪学习网站长昨天
246
如何由CPU保护您的数据和隐私不被恶意代码窃取?英特尔SGX基础介绍-小浪学习网

如何由CPU保护您的数据和隐私不被恶意代码窃取?英特尔SGX基础介绍

本篇文章给大家带来的内容是关于英特尔sgx的基础介绍,有一定的参考价值,有需要的朋友可以参考一下,希望对你有所帮助。 英特尔 SGX 基础介绍 英特尔 SGX(Intel Software Guard Extension)是...
站长的头像-小浪学习网站长2年前
469
apache如何关闭ssh的反向解析-小浪学习网

apache如何关闭ssh的反向解析

当我们在连接apache ,ssh,mysql等服务器时,如果出现连接过慢,可能的原因是dns 的反向查询。有一些网友出现这种情况:状况就是ssh, ftp等都要输入帐号密码才能登录,只有密码输入后要等30秒...
站长的头像-小浪学习网站长2年前
207